Clanfield is a village and civil parish about three miles south of Carterton, Oxfordshire. The parish includes the hamlet of Little Clanfield one mile west of the village, on Little Clanfield Brook which forms the parish's western boundary. The parish's eastern boundary is Black Bourton Brook and its southern boundary is Radcot Cut, an artificial watercourse on the River Thames floodplain. The 2011 Census recorded the parish's population as 879.
